What is the Traffic Crash Report?
The Traffic Crash Report is a crucial form used in Ohio for documenting the specifics of traffic accidents. This report serves multiple purposes, primarily aiding law enforcement in accident documentation. By providing detailed insights into the circumstances of crashes, it becomes a vital resource for both investigations and legal matters. It is categorized as a type of Traffic Accident Report.
This document is instrumental for anyone involved in a vehicle accident, ensuring accountability and clarity in reporting.

Who Needs the Traffic Crash Report?
The Traffic Crash Report is necessary for several groups of individuals and agencies. Primarily, it is required by anyone involved in a vehicle accident within Ohio, including drivers and passengers. Law enforcement agencies are responsible for filling it out, ensuring that proper procedures are followed during investigations. Additionally, insurance companies may also need access to these reports to evaluate claims accurately.

Who is eligible to complete the Traffic Crash Report?
Any individual involved in a traffic crash in Ohio can complete the Traffic Crash Report, including drivers, passengers, and witnesses.
What information is required to fill out the form?
You'll need to provide details such as the date, time, location of the accident, names and addresses of involved parties, and specifics about the vehicles and circumstances.
How should the Traffic Crash Report be submitted?
The completed report can be submitted in person to law enforcement agencies, and many choose to send a copy to their insurance company. Check specific submission requirements for your area.
What are common mistakes to avoid when filling out the form?
Ensure that all fields are filled completely and accurately, as missing or incorrect information can delay processing and complicate claims. Double-check the spelling of names and addresses.
Is there a deadline for submitting the Traffic Crash Report?
While specific deadlines can vary, it’s best to complete and submit the Traffic Crash Report as soon as feasible after the accident to ensure a timely investigation and claims process.
Are there any fees associated with filing the report?
Typically, there are no fees associated with completing and submitting the Traffic Crash Report. However, check with local law enforcement for any specific policies.
How can I check the processing status of my Traffic Crash Report?
Contact the law enforcement agency where you submitted the report to inquire about its processing status. Be ready to provide relevant details like the date of the incident.
